Which piece of information listed below does the central limit theorem allow us to disregard when working with the sampling dist

ribution of the sample mean?A) all can be disregardedB) the mean of the populationC) the standard deviation of the populationD) the shape of the population
Mathematics
1 answer:
jeka57 [31]1 year ago
4 0

The shape of the population can be disregarded when working with sampling distribution of sample mean.

The correct option is Option D)

What is central limit theorem?

The central limit theorem in probability theory proves that, even if independent random variables are not normally distributed in themselves, in many cases, when they are added together, their correctly normalized sum tends toward a normal distribution.

As in the central limit theorem mean and standard deviation is given but there is not mention of shape of the distribution.

Hence shape of the distribution is not taken into considerations.

Therefore, The shape of the population can be disregarded when working with sampling distribution of sample mean.
